The minimum eligibility for the PGDM programme at GIBS Business School is a Bachelor's degree (10+2+3 or 10+2+4) in any discipline from a recognised university with at least 50% aggregate marks (45% for SC/ST candidates).

 Applicants must also have a valid score in entrance exams such as CAT, XAT, CMAT, GMAT, MAT, ATMA, or State CETs. Final-year students are eligible to apply as well.

For the BBA program, candidates must have completed 10+2 in any stream from a recognised board.

Students currently appearing for their 12th exams are also eligible.
